Like that new storage management feature, and we did not think it was going to arrive, now WhatsApp tests some new features for the wallpaper that we have in the background in the chats. We will soon be able to assign a different wallpaper to each chat individually, edit opacity, choose between 32 light or 32 dark, customize it and even use solid colors.
That is, we will have enough options so that with a personalized wallpaper we are able to visually distinguish who we chat with. We will even be given the option to use WhatsApp Doodle from the solid color options.
We also have that new option to mute videos before sending to a contact, and the option to "read later" which is an extension of the new "vacation mode", and which is yet to come. The goal of this new feature is to keep archived chats separate from the main chat screen and keep them right there even when new messages arrive.
We will not receive notifications of the messages, so we can assign several chats to "vacation mode" and while we are on the weekend or on vacation, let no one from work bother us. We will even be allowed to configure when we want new messages to return to the main chat list.
